Round Valley police chief suspected of domestic violence

The chief of police of the Round Valley Indian Tribe in Covelo was arrested last week on suspicion of domestic violence.
Carlos Rabano, 41, was taken to Mendocino County Jail last week and booked on charges of inflicting corporal injury on a spouse. He spent the night in jail and was later released after posting $50,000 bail.
The arrest followed an anonymous tip on Jan. 11 that Rabano and his wife were involved in a dispute at their Covelo home two days earlier. During the Jan. 9 argument, Rabano allegedly kicked his wife in the shin several times and grabbed her by the hair when she tried to leave with the couple's 10-year-old son, according to Mendocino County sheriff's investigators.
The woman did not require any medical attention, according to the Sheriff's Office.
After an investigation, deputies went to Rabano's home in Covelo and arrested him without incident, according to the Sheriff's Office.
